ART-EXPO 2010 exhibition opening in Yerevan

<b>ART-EXPO 2010</b> second annual exhibition was held in Artists' Union of Armenia on February 12. Over 50 cultural organizations and NGOs presented their achievements of the previous year.

According to the organizers, the exhibition is a chance to introduce the achievements of Armenian art to public, to establish new links with International partners and to strengthen cultural cooperation between Armenian and international organizations.

Armenian President <b>Serzh Sargsyan</b> also attended the exhibition.

Hasmik Poghosyan, RA Minister of Culture stated, “This exhibition will promote the cooperation between the state and private cultural organizations of Armenia and show which art products can be exported. Quality of our products is still not high enough, and we have а visualization problem of what we produce. ART-EXPO aims to address this issue, as all we produce is meant to be consumed by broad masses of people.”

She also mentioned that the number of participants has almost doubled. “We also noticed that some participants had disagreements because of the location of their pavilions, which means that they are interested in successful participation on the exhibition,” the Minister said.

Master class by Saida Medvedeva, director of “Mould”, “Water” and other movies, will be organized on the second day of the two-day exhibition.
